THE SHORT(EST) VERSION
TYLER ANNE SNELL spends her days plotting murders, creating mysteries, and weaving sexual tension, romance, and can't-live-without-you love throughout each. She lives in a small city in South Alabama with her same-named husband, their three cats, and enough humidity to make every hairstyle turn wild. When she isn't writing romantic suspense she's reading urban fantasy, sci-fi, horror, and falling even more in love with Netflix.

THE LONG(EST) VERSION
Tyler Anne Snell writes a little bit of everything but has a soft spot for thrillers and mysteries filled with sexual tension. Here's a quick rundown to get to know her!
Her love for writing started with the video game Zelda and Author Madeleine L’Engle’s Time Quartet series and has snowballed out of control ever since. She has never wanted to be anything other than an author (aside from a real life Final Fantasy character or Jackie Chan’s best friend and sparring buddy) and if you asked her what is her favorite activity other than writing, she would point to her filled-to-the-brim bookcase.
Tyler holds a B.S. degree in Design, Technology & Industry with a creative writing minor, which allowed her to become a freelance designer, social media manager, and blogger until she was able to write full time.
Like most writers, Tyler’s procrastination was great for many years. It wasn't until she entered the So You Think You Can Write 2013 contest that she realized she needed to get her writing career into gear. She published her first book in 2015 with Harlequin Intrigue!
